Urban Jurgensen & S?nner Alfred Watch
Despite the classic aesthetics, traditional crafts, and history that Urban Jurgensen & S?nner‘s watches are rooted in, the Danish-Swiss brand is able to be thoroughly modern in offering direct-to-consumer online sales for its latest release. As the brand’s new entry-level watch, the Urban Jurgensen & S?nner Alfred also appears to offer a lot for its price with a proprietary movement and a lot of handmade parts using uncommon techniques. Urban Jurgensen remains a lesser-known independent brand that high-end watch collectors can wink to each other about, but they might be starting to get more of the attention they deserve. The Urban Jurgensen & S?nner Alfred watch is named for Jacques Alfred Jurgensen who was the last Jurgensen family watchmaker at the brand.
